Serves meat, vegan options available. Pizza joint serving New York style pizza with vegan cheese, faux meats and vegetables. NOTE: kitchen is shared with a non-veg business but separate equipment is used. Located inside Mikey's Late Night Slice. NOTE: July '23 reported no longer fully vegan. Reported closed April 2024.
